Search guidance

Time your visit for low tide, the beach nearly disappears at high waterSearch the darker sand bands for small fossil materialDo not climb or remove the driftwood trees

Rules and ethics

  • No live shelling

    Florida law prohibits taking live shellfish, including live queen and horse conch, in many areas. Check every shell for a living animal and return it to the water.

    Official sourceVerified 7/27/2026Source
  • State park collecting limits

    Florida State Parks limit removal of natural material. Take only unoccupied loose shells and leave plants, driftwood and wildlife in place.

    Official sourceVerified 7/27/2026Source
  • Sea turtle nesting season

    From May through October, nesting is active. Fill in holes, flatten sand castles, remove gear at night and keep white lights off the beach.

    Official sourceVerified 7/27/2026Source
  • Dogs are not permitted on the beach

    Leashed dogs are allowed only in designated areas outside the beach itself.

    Official sourceVerified 7/27/2026Source

Always confirm current rules with the managing agency before collecting.
